What is the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ator?

The fnaf td values w/f/l calculator is an essential tool for players of the popular Roblox experience, Five Nights Tower Defense. In a game where trading is the primary method for obtaining rare animatronics, knowing the exact worth of your inventory is critical. This calculator evaluates the “Win,” “Fair,” or “Loss” (W/F/L) status of any prospective trade by comparing the numerical gem values of the items involved.

fnaf td values w/f/l calculator Formula and Mathematical Explanation

The mathematical foundation of the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ator relies on a relative percentage difference between two offer sets. We don’t just subtract values; we analyze the profit margin relative to the investment.

The core formula used by the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ator is:

Result % = [((Received Value * Demand Factor) – Sent Value) / Sent Value] * 100
Variable Meaning Unit Typical Range
Sent Value Total gem value of your units Gems 500 – 1,000,000+
Received Value Total gem value of their units Gems 500 – 1,000,000+
Demand Factor Current hype/popularity multiplier % 80% – 150%
Profit % The margin of the trade % -50% to +50%

Practical Examples (Real-World Use Cases)

Example 1: Trading a High-Tier Unit

Imagine you are trading a unit worth 50,000 gems. The other player offers units totaling 55,000 gems. Using the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ator, the calculation is (55,000 – 50,000) / 50,000 = 10%. Since the gain is 10%, this tool would categorize the trade as a “Small Win.”

Example 2: The “Hype” Trade

You give a unit worth 10,000 gems for a newly released unit worth 9,500 gems. While the pure value looks like a loss, if the new unit has a 120% demand factor, the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ator adjusts the received value to 11,400 gems, turning a technical loss into a calculated win.

Key Factors That Affect fnaf td values w/f/l calculator Results

  • Unit Rarity: “Secret” and “Limited” units always carry a premium that the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ator must account for.
  • Market Saturation: If an event just ended and everyone has a specific unit, its value in the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ator will drop due to high supply.
  • Utility in Meta: Animatronics that are currently “Meta” for beating hard modes will always trade for higher values than their base gem price suggests.
  • Update Cycles: Values are volatile. A fnaf td values w/f/l calculator needs the most recent gem data because an update can nerf a unit’s power overnight.
  • Buyer/Seller Desperation: Sometimes people overpay (OP) because they need one specific unit to complete a set, which skews the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ator results toward a Win for the seller.
  • Gem Inflation: As more gems enter the game economy, the numerical values in the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ator rise across the board.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What is a “Fair” trade range?

In the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ator, a trade is usually considered fair if the value difference is between -5% and +5%.

How often are values updated?

Market values change daily. You should verify your numbers with a community-driven value list before using the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ator.

Can the calculator prevent scams?

While the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ator identifies bad deals, it cannot prevent “switch scams.” Always double-check the trade window before accepting.

What does ‘W/F/L’ stand for?

It stands for Win, Fair, or Loss. It is the universal language of Roblox trading communities.

Should I always aim for a ‘Win’?

Ideally, yes. However, sometimes a “Fair” or “Small Loss” is acceptable if you are trading multiple low-demand units for one high-demand unit (upgrading).

Why does demand matter so much?

A unit might have a high gem value, but if no one wants to buy it, you can’t realize that value. The fnaf td values w/f/l calculator demand factor helps mitigate this risk.

What is an ‘Overpay’?

An overpay is when the fnaf td values w/f/l calculator shows a significant win for one side, usually because the other person really wants a specific item.
